Ashton Kutcher And Demi Moore Say 'I Love You' With Guns
Ashton Kutcher and his wife Demi Moore have made a vow to stay together - after treating each other to guns.
The actor reveals he and Moore purchased shooters just after they got married a year ago and now he's convinced neither one of them with stray.
He says, "We got guns and that helps... She was working on a movie in Louisiana and so we went out and both got (guns). She got a Glock and I got a Springfield."
Kutcher has found another use for his gun: "It's also good for when the girls (Moore's three daughters) bring boys back to the house; I take them out and show them how to shoot. I actually took this boy that Scout was dating out at our place in Idaho and I would, like, carry the gun around in my side at all times just so he knew... Subtle hints."

What on earth are all the guns for, then?
Here's a cultural difference, it seems - I'm Swedish, many people here, especially in the country, own firearms; but it's only for hunting. I've never even held a gun or rifle in my life, but I eat quite a lot of wild game; mostly moose, because my family owns some land further to the north, I have relatives who hunt and while the hunting rights are rented out to hunting teams (standard practice, although interested landowners are part of the teams, of course), we always get our share as landowners; but also deer, reindeer and sometimes wild boar. It's great food, and ethically I prefer it, too; at least with wild game I know that the animal has led a good life out in the wild, hasn't been shipped anywhere alive and hasn't been through industrial slaughter.
